Police shot a 19 year-old suspect in the leg after he ignored several warnings to stop in Jalan Dedap in Taman Johor Jaya two days ago.
Johor acting police chief Jalaluddin Abdul Rahman said the suspect and a 16 year-old suspect had acted aggressively in their attempt to escape the police.
"The suspects who were in a Proton Waja car tried to run down a police officer on a motorcyle," he said in a statement in Johor Bahru today.
Jalaluddin said the suspects abandoned their car and tried to escape on foot after it was involved in an accident with a car in Jalan Dedap 24.
He said that police officers gave chase and fired two warning shots in the air after four warnings to stop were ignored.
"My officer fired one shot hitting a suspect in the calf. The suspect was then arrested and sent to Sultan Ismail Hospital for treatment.
"Police action is in line with provision under Section 15 of Criminal Procedure Code."
The suspect was later discharged and investigation found that the Proton Waja had been reported stolen on Sept 15 in Desa Cemerlang.
Jalaluddin said police also seized five Erimin 5 pills from the suspect.
The other suspect who escaped surrendered at Johor Jaya police station yesterday. He tested positive for drugs.
The two suspects were remanded until Friday for investigation under Section 307/186 of Penal Code.
